hello everybody,
is there a way to set grants for TagManager only for Super Users?
We have several users with writeRights but i don’t want them to edit/destroy the TagManager-Container.
for segments i’ve seen some [General]-Config like
adding_segment_requires_access = “superuser” (view|admin|write)

A user has requested to make a user with the following:
- Custom Reports editin… g: **Yes**
- Tag Manager editing: **No**
This could take the form of an X in this view, near the (2), allowing us to rescind the [MTM:Write capability] from a user who otherwise has [Write role].
> "We want users to have write access so they can create custom reports but we do not want them to have edit capability on Tag manager."
